Named after Henry Harford, the illegitimate son of the last Lord Baltimore, Harford County, Maryland takes in over 520 square miles of land and water and more than 300 years of history. This work brings together 600 photographs and a detailed text to explore the region and its diversity.

"An architectural history of the county named for Henry Harford, the last Lord Baltimore's illegitimate son. This claim to fame has set the tone for the historically and architecturally wealthy region where examples of Palladian mansions, stone cottages, 19th century mills, Sears design homes, and Bauhaus moderns compete for attention. The people associated with these sites are as diverse in character and include topiary artist Harvey Ladew, baseball magnate Larry McPhail, and Edwin Booth. The volume is chock full of interesting historical tidbits, and includes 600 black and white photographs -- a great value for the list price." -- Reference and Research Book News, ""'Epic' is the word for the impressive work on Harford county. It has the rare quality of being both edifying and entertaining, its author being an experienced architectural writer as well as a native of the country...
